The Convenience of a Car A car is the most recommended way to enjoy the region. We are located just minutes from Route 30 (Lincoln Highway), making it a breeze to reach: Lancaster City & Sight & Sound: 25–30 minutes. Longwood Gardens: 20 minutes. Intercourse & Bird-in-Hand: 15–20 minutes. Note on Road Sharing: Because we are in Amish Country, you will share the local backroads with horse-drawn buggies. Please drive slowly and give them plenty of space! The Parkesburg Amtrak Station (1 mile away) One of the best-kept secrets of our location is the Parkesburg Amtrak Station, located just a few minutes from the farm. Philadelphia Day Trip: Catch the Keystone Service for a direct, stress-free 50-minute ride into Philadelphia's 30th Street Station. Lancaster & Harrisburg: Head west for a quick 20-minute train ride into the heart of Lancaster. Rideshare & Taxis While Uber and Lyft operate in the area, pickup times can be longer than in a major city (often 15–20 minutes). If you have a specific event time at Sight & Sound or a dinner reservation, we recommend scheduling your ride in advance through the app. Walkability While you are welcome to stroll the main trails of our flower farm, the surrounding area is rural with no sidewalks. A vehicle or bicycle is necessary for errands or visiting local shops and restaurants.
